EAST INDIA COMPANY – TWO MOHUR
KING WILLIAM IIII
Obverse
  • Portrait: Head of King William IV facing right. English legend surrounding the portrait.
  • Legend: WILLIAM ɪɪɪɪ, KING.
  • Date: 1835

Mints & Coin Orientation:

  • Calcutta / Kolkata: 32.6-32.7 mm Diameter, Minted only in Calcutta.

Edge: Reeded edge and Toothed Rim.

Shape: Circular.

Coin Orientation: Medal Alignment.

Reverse
  • Design: Lion walking left, with a palm tree behind. Value in English and Persian (“Two Mohur” or “Do Ashrafi”) in the exergue.
  • Lettering:
    EAST INDIA COMPANY
    Two MOHUR
    دو اشرفی

Weight: 23.32g.

Metal Composition: Gold.

Minted Technique: Milled.
